Professional Education Part 25

1.What disciplinary actions are imposed on teachers violating the provision of the Code of Ethics?

Ⅰ. Revocation of the Certificate of registration and license

Ⅱ. Suspension from the practice of teaching

Ⅲ. Cancellation of temporary or special permit

a. Ⅰ only

b. Ⅰ,Ⅱ,Ⅲ

c. Ⅱ only

d. Ⅰ and Ⅱ

Answer:b

2. The Code of Ethics stipulates that the accountability of teachers includes his/her participation in __________.

a. community linkages

b. Teaching religion

c. political activities

d. continuing professional education

Answer: d

3. Ranking of teacher applicants based on LET rating, college GPA, demo teaching interview, etc. is in accordance with the hiring principle of the __________

a. meritocracy

b. selective retention

c. selective admission to the profession

d. aristocracy

Answer: a
